eval在Python的意思是将字符串作为代码执行,即将一个字符串当作一个Python表达式来执行。在Python中,eval()函数是一个内置函数,用于将字符串转换为Python表达式,并返回表达式的值。 _x000D_ eval()函数的语法格式为:eval(expression, globals=None, locals=None)_x000D_ 其中,expression是要执行的Python代码字符...
在Python中,eval是一个内置函数,用于将字符串参数作为Python表达式执行,并返回表达式的值。例如,eval("2 + 3")将返回5。 作用:eval用于执行字符串中的代码,并返回结果。 风险:使用eval时需要特别小心,因为它可以执行任意的Python代码。这可能导致安全风险,特别是当传递给eval的字符串来自不受信任的来源时。攻击者...
在Python语言中,eval是一个内置函数,这个函数的作用是,返回传入字符串的表达式的结果。那么Python中eval是什么意思?其有哪些功能和作用?以下是具体内容介绍。 eval()是Python中一个内置函数,用于将字符串表达式求值并作为Python对象返回。换句话说,它可以将文本表示的Python代码转换为实际的Python对象。 语法: eval(expr...
在Python语言中,eval是一个内置函数,这个函数的作用是,返回传入字符串的表达式的结果。那么Python中eval是什么意思?其有哪些功能和作用?以下是具体内容介绍。eval()是Python中一个内置函数,用于将字符串表达式求值并作为Python对象返回。换句话说,它可以将文本表示的Python代码转换为实际的Python对象。语法:eval(expr...
Q: Python编程中的eval是什么意思? A: 在Python编程中,eval是一个内置函数,用于计算一个字符串表达式,并返回表达式的结果。它可以将一个字符串作为Python代码来执行,并将执行结果作为返回值返回。 Q: 在Python中,eval的使用场景有哪些? A: eval的使用场景有很多,以下是几个常见的示例: ...
eval是Python的一个内置函数,这个函数的作用是,返回传入字符串的表达式的结果。即变量赋值时,等号右边的表示是写成字符串的格式,返回值就是这个表达式的结果。eval()函数用来执行一个字符串表达式,并返回表达式的值,还可以把字符串转化为list、tuple、dict。eval函数的语法:eval(expression[,globals[...
eval函数python-eval在python中的意思,eval是Python的一个内置函数,这个函数的作用是,返回传入字符串的表达式的结果。即变量赋值时,等号右边的表示是写成字符串的格式,返回值就是这个表达式的结果。eval()函数用来执行一个字符串表达式,并返回表达式的值,还可以把字
是的,eval函数可以执行任意合法的Python代码。它可以执行算术运算、逻辑运算、函数调用等等。_x000D_ 2. eval函数是否有安全风险?_x000D_ 是的,eval函数具有一定的安全风险。因为它可以执行任意的Python代码,如果接受到恶意输入,可能会导致代码注入或者执行恶意操作。在使用eval函数时,需要谨慎处理用户输入,避免潜在...
eval()是一个很强大的函数,许多编程语言比如JavaScript、PHP、Matlab等,都有这个函数。今天就来和大家聊聊Python语言中的eval()的定义以及其强大之处。 eval是Python的一个内置函数,这个函数的作用是,返回传入字符串的表达式的结果。想象一下变量赋值时,将等号右边的表达式写成字符串的格式,将这个字符串作为eval的参数...